Oven Powder Coating Spray: What is it?
The
Oven Powder Coating Spray is a compact system combining a powder sprayer and a curing oven, designed for small - scale powder coating. The sprayer applies powder to items, and the attached or paired oven cures the powder with controlled heat, forming a hard coating. It is ideal for users needing a space - saving solution for small parts and detailed projects.
Oven Powder Coating Spray: Components and Their Functions
Compact Powder Sprayer: Features a small hopper (50 - 200g capacity) and a precision nozzle. The hopper holds enough powder for small projects, and the nozzle delivers a focused spray, perfect for detailed items like bolts or jewelry components.
Mini Curing Oven: Includes a heating chamber (up to 2 cubic feet), digital thermostat, and timer. The chamber fits small parts, the thermostat maintains accurate curing temperatures, and the timer prevents over - curing.
Transfer Tools: Consists of heat - resistant racks and tongs. Racks hold parts during curing to ensure even heat exposure, and tongs allow safe transfer of hot items between sprayer and oven.

Oven Powder Coating Spray: FAQ
How to Choose the Right Oven Powder Coating Spray for Small Projects?
Consider part size: choose an Oven Powder Coating Spray with an oven chamber large enough to fit your largest items (e.g., 6x6x6 inches for small hardware). Check temperature range—ensure it reaches 160 - 200°C to cure common powders (epoxy, polyester). Look for a sprayer with adjustable flow to handle fine details without overspray. Opt for digital controls for easy temperature and timer setting.
How to Use an Oven Powder Coating Spray Safely?
Wear a dust mask when spraying to avoid inhaling powder, and heat - resistant gloves when handling the oven. Keep the system away from flammable materials, with at least 2 feet of clear space around it. Never open the oven during curing—wait for it to cool to 50°C before removing parts. Unplug the system when not in use and clean the sprayer in a well - ventilated area.
How to Maintain an Oven Powder Coating Spray for Reliable Use?
After each use, clean the sprayer's nozzle with a soft brush to remove powder residue. Wipe the oven's interior with a dry cloth to prevent powder buildup on heating elements. Check the oven's door seal monthly—replace if heat escapes. Calibrate the thermostat every 6 months using a separate thermometer to ensure accurate temperature readings.
How to Troubleshoot Curing Issues with an Oven Powder Coating Spray?
If powder remains soft after curing, check the oven's temperature with a thermometer—adjust the thermostat if it's too low. If the coating bubbles, reduce curing time by 5 - 10 minutes or lower the temperature by 10°C. For uneven curing, ensure parts are placed on racks (not touching the oven floor) to allow air circulation. If the sprayer clogs, sift powder before use to remove lumps.
How to Optimize Results with an Oven Powder Coating Spray?
Preheat the oven for 10 minutes before curing to stabilize temperature. Apply a thin, even coat with the sprayer—multiple light coats work better than one thick layer. Cure parts immediately after spraying (within 15 minutes) to prevent powder absorption of moisture. Use the oven's timer to avoid over - curing, which can cause discoloration. Test settings with scrap parts to find the best spray pressure and curing time for your powder type.
